Most common industries for males:



  • Metal and metal products (17%)
  • Nonmetallic mineral products (12%)
  • Truck transportation (10%)
  • Wood products (6%)
  • Plastics and rubber products (5%)
  • Transportation equipment (5%)
  • Administrative and support and waste management services (4%)


Most common industries for females:



  • Finance and insurance (10%)
  • Nonmetallic mineral products (9%)
  • Health care (9%)
  • Social assistance (8%)
  • Accommodation and food services (8%)
  • Educational services (7%)
  • Food and beverage stores (5%)


Most common occupations for males



  • Other production occupations including supervisors (15%)
  • Metal workers and plastic workers (12%)
  • Driver/sales workers and truck drivers (10%)
  • Laborers and material movers, hand (10%)
  • Material moving workers except laborers and material movers, hand (4%)
  • Assemblers and fabricators (4%)
  • Building and grounds cleaning and maintenance occupations (3%)


Most common occupations for females



  • Other production occupations including supervisors (12%)
  • Secretaries and administrative assistants (8%)
  • Cashiers (6%)
  • Cooks and food preparation workers (5%)
  • Building and grounds cleaning and maintenance occupations (5%)
  • Nursing, psychiatric, and home health aides (5%)
  • Metal workers and plastic workers (5%)

Salineville-area historical tornado activity is slightly below Ohio state average. It is 4% greater than the overall U.S. average.

On 5/31/1985, a category 5 (max. wind speeds 261-318 mph) tornado 45.4 miles away from the Salineville village center killed 18 people and injured 310 people and caused between $50,000,000 and $500,000,000 in damages.

On 10/12/1978, a category 3 (max. wind speeds 158-206 mph) tornado 13.6 miles away from the village center injured 4 people and caused between $500,000 and $5,000,000 in damages.
